Abstract

Analysis of the Quality of Service (QoS) in the UMTS (Universal Mobile Telecommunications System) network has been done using different parameters. UMTS is a universal telecommunication service which is more popularly known as 3G. It uses Wideband Code Division Multiple Access (WCDMA) techniques inculcating internet protocol, urban terrestrial and radio air interfaces. Thus, resources used here also allow lower generation services. It provides better speed, security, bandwidth utilization etc. Quality of Service is analyzed by changing the value of the precedence bit of the CBR application. The values of the precedence bits that have been taken are 0, 1, 4 and 6. The comparison has been done on the basis of throughput, average end to end delay etc.
